Percy Tau’s Al Ahly Exit Imminent as Rumors Link Him to Pitso Mosimane’s Esteghlal and Kaizer Chiefs

by Nyiko Maluleke

Image source

Percy Tau’s time at Al Ahly appears to be coming to an end, with growing speculation about his future at the club. The former Mamelodi Sundowns star, known for his skill and dynamism on the pitch, has been linked to a move to either Pitso Mosimane’s Esteghlal in Iran or to Kaizer Chiefs in South Africa, sparking excitement and anticipation among fans.

Tau’s future at Al Ahly has been shrouded in uncertainty for several months. This comes after reports of a fallout with coach Marcel Koller, which has left the 12-time CAF Champions League winners’ fans questioning whether the player remains in the club’s long-term plans. The situation has been tense, with many wondering if Tau would seek a move elsewhere in search of more playing time and stability.

The rumors have intensified recently, and on Tuesday, Tau’s actions on social media further fueled speculation. The 29-year-old removed all references to Al Ahly from his profiles, a clear signal that an official departure may be imminent. This move has left fans wondering where Tau, also known as the “Lion of Judah,” will land next.

One potential destination is Esteghlal, the prestigious Iranian club coached by Tau’s former mentor, Pitso Mosimane. Mosimane, who had a significant impact on Tau’s career during their time together at Sundowns, is reportedly keen on reuniting with the attacker. Under Mosimane, Tau enjoyed some of the best years of his career, and a return to play under the experienced coach could provide the stability and form he needs after a rocky spell at Al Ahly.

Alternatively, there are growing whispers linking Tau to a move to Kaizer Chiefs. The Soweto giants have been looking to strengthen their squad and add a dynamic forward to their attacking options. Tau’s experience in top-tier African football and his technical ability would make him a valuable asset for Amakhosi, who are looking to compete for major titles in the upcoming season. A return to South Africa could be appealing to Tau, particularly if it offers him more playing time and the opportunity to rebuild his career in familiar surroundings.

While no official statements have been made, the growing rumors and Tau’s social media activity suggest that a move could be on the horizon. The next few days or weeks may provide more clarity on his next destination.
